Diffuse Idiopathic Skeletal Hyperostosis and Thoracic Myelopathy in Spondyloepiphyseal Dysplasia Congenita: A Case Report / 대한정형외과학회잡지
The Journal of the Korean Orthopaedic Association ; : 187-190, 2001.
Article in Korean | WPRIM | ID: wpr-649942
ABSTRACT
Diffuse Idiopathic Skeletal Hyperostosis (DISH) had been regarded as a radiologic entity with an innocuous clinical course, but recent years it has been reported as potentially devastating, such as dysphagia, fracture following minor trauma and myelopathy. Spondyloepiphyseal dysplasia congenita is a rare condition with spinal involvement such as flat vertebrae and spinal deformities. We experienced a case of DISH with thoracic myelopathy in spondyloepiphyseal dysplasia congenita patient, and this report can elicit further concern to these disease entities.
